广告合作
  • 今日头条

    今日头条

  • 百度一下

    百度一下,你就知道

  • 新浪网

    新浪网 - 提供新闻线索,重大新闻爆料

  • 搜狐

    搜狐

  • 豆瓣

    豆瓣

  • 百度贴吧

    百度贴吧——全球领先的中文社区

  • 首页 尚未审核订阅工具 订阅

    教你编写股票指标公式_技术指标改选股公式_01篇

    来源:网络收集  点击:  时间:2024-05-17
    【导读】:
    一篇文章可能介绍不够完善,争取用多篇文章,让大家学会如何将,技术指标修改为选股公式.本篇经验特点是选股条件为两个.将幅图中的红色柱子买入提示,与黄色箭头买入提示,这两个条件改编为选股公式这里先简单介绍一下选股公式的与指标公式的不同与修改的大概步骤1.选股公式不能有显示函数(例如颜色,画线,画字,图标,等等一些函数)2选股公式只能有一个输出结果;大概步骤:先新建一个一模一样的幅图指标然后在新建的幅图指标内寻找显示买入条件的代码找到后将这段代码不显示,保存后进行对比将所有需要的选股条件都找出后,开始整理公式将不需要的代码删除修改,将多条条件合并成一条最后得到选股指标与原公式进行对比,看是否所有想要的结果都有选股提示.最后将改好的选股指标公式复制新建一个条件选股指标再打开条件选股器就可以选股了工具/原料more通达信方法/步骤1/20分步阅读

    打开你要修改的幅图,指标公式编辑器

    (如果不明白如何打开可以参考教你编写股票指标公式_新建,选择,修改,公式指标)经验链接

    将要修改的代码复制

    2/20

    将指标窗口数量调整为3个如果已经是三个则不用调整

    效果如图

    如果你会调整可以参考上一步中的新建,选择,修改,公式指标经验引用中有介绍,

    3/20

    新建一个幅图公式指标

    如果不会可以去教你编写股票指标公式_新建,选择,修改,公式指标去学习这里就不重复教学了低下有经验引用

    给公式起一个名字

    X_1:=REF(CLOSE,1);

    X_2:=SMA(MAX(CLOSE-X_1,0),21,1)/SMA(ABS(CLOSE-X_1),21,1)*1000;

    X_3:=X_2-LLV(X_2,27);

    X_4:=LLV(X_2,27)-X_2;

    X_5:=(MA(X_3,2)/3+X_3/13)/16;

    X_6:=(MA(X_4,2)/3+X_4/13)/16;

    X_7:=MA(X_3,5);

    X_8:=MA(X_4,5);

    X_9:=IF(X_5X_7,X_6,X_8);

    X_10:=IF(X_6X_8,X_7,X_5);

    X_11:=IF(X_10-X_95.6,200,0);

    X_12:=(CLOSE-LLV(LOW,10))/(HHV(HIGH,10)-LLV(LOW,10))*100;

    X_13:=(X_12/2+22)*1;

    X_14:=EMA(VOL,13);

    X_15:=EMA(AMOUNT,13);

    X_16:=X_15/X_14/100;

    X_17:=(CLOSE-X_16)/X_16*100;

    X_18:=X_170 AND ZXNH;

    X_19:=X_18 AND X_12X_13-2;

    敢死队抢点:X_190,NODRAW;

    STICKLINE(敢死队抢点,敢死队抢点,0,2,0),COLORRED,LINETHICK2;

    VAR1:=(CLOSE*2+HIGH+LOW)/4;

    VAR2:=EMA(VAR1,8)-EMA(VAR1,25);

    VAR3:=EMA(VAR2,8);

    弃盘线: (-2)*(VAR2-VAR3)*5.10,LINETHICK2,STICK,LINESTICK,COLORCYAN;

    控盘线: 2*(VAR2-VAR3)*5.10,LINETHICK2,STICK,LINESTICK,COLORMAGENTA;

    VAR4:=(2*CLOSE+HIGH+LOW+OPEN)/5;

    MA5:=MA(C,5);

    MA10:=MA(C,10);

    MA20:=MA(C,20);

    MA30:=MA(C,30);

    MA60:=MA(C,60);

    第二买点买:CROSS(C,MA5) AND CROSS(C,MA10) AND CROSS(C,MA20) AND CROSS(C,MA30)

    ,LINETHICK2,COLORYELLOW;

    将刚才复制的代码粘贴到新公式中,

    点击确定保存并退出

    4/20

    将刚才新建的公式显示到第三个指标窗口中,

    (如果不会可以参考教你编写股票指标公式_新建,选择,修改,公式指标)的如何选择指标

    选择后效果如图

    幅图两个指标一模一样

    5/20

    现在打开刚刚新建的幅图指标2这个指标

    并找到红框内这段代码

    STICKLINE(敢死队抢点,敢死队抢点,0,2,0),COLORRED,LINETHICK2;

    这段代码的含义是:敢死队抢点这个变量条件成立时在敢死队抢点,到0的这段位置上画红色宽度为2的实心柱子

    其中STICKLINE是画柱子的函数,

    这句代码就是显示买入提示时,的红柱子;

    现在把这段代码用大括号括上,让代码显示变成灰色

    扩大括号的含义是将这句代码变成注释,目的是让公式不执行这段代码

    点击确定保存退出

    6/20

    现在看看两个幅图有什么变化

    新建的幅图跟原来的指标比,红柱买入提示是不是消失了

    如果消失了证明找对了选股条件

    7/20

    现在开始寻找黄色三角箭头买入提示

    打开公式编辑器

    找到公式最下边一行

    红色框框的这段代码

    第二买点买:CROSS(C,MA5) AND CROSS(C,MA10) AND CROSS(C,MA20) AND CROSS(C,MA30)

    ,LINETHICK2,COLORYELLOW;

    这段代码前面已经IE了第二买点买,并且显示颜色是黄色

    所以他是一个买点提示

    用同样方法,我们将代码用大括号括上,让代码不显示

    然后点击确定保存退出

    8/20

    这是在看看两个幅图有什么变化

    发现所有买入提示都消失了

    证明我们找到的两句代码就是在显示买入提示

    9/20

    找到了两条显示买入信号的代码后,我们开始整理公式,

    因选股公式不需要显示函数的代码,我们需要把公式中所有显示函数全部删除,

    将蓝色框框内的代码连同代码前的逗号全部删除

    10/20

    删除完以后

    开始修改买入条件代码

    第一个买入条件

    这是一段显示代码,其中具体的条件公式敢死队抢点一定在他的上面

    这个公式很简单具体条件就在这条显示代码之上

    敢死队抢点:X_190;

    这条代码就是买入条件

    找到买入条件后

    篮框框里的灰色显示代码就可以删除了

    11/20

    处理完第一个买点

    现在处理第二个买点

    第二个买点不是显示函数

    所以第二个买点的处理是线删除之前我们加上去的大括号

    然后将线画线类函数删除

    12/20

    因选股公式只能有一个输出

    所以需要把所有变量的输出都关闭,也就是把冒号:形式改成冒号等号形式:=这样这段代码就不显示了

    将图片中蓝色箭头指示的所有代码冒号后面都加上等号

    13/20

    因选买入提示有两条,所以现在应新建一段代码

    用 or 语句把两条代码和为一条

    将下面这段代码加载公式最后面

    XG:敢死队抢点=1 OR 第二买点买=1;

    代码含义是,敢死队抢点买入条件或者第二买点买买入条件,两条件其中任何一条成立选股条件就成立

    添加后就可以点确定保存退出了

    14/20

    现在看一下修改后的效果

    是不是每一个买入提示下都有一个白色箭头

    15/20

    打开刚刚修改完的幅图指标

    复制所有公式代码

    X_1:=REF(CLOSE,1);

    X_2:=SMA(MAX(CLOSE-X_1,0),21,1)/SMA(ABS(CLOSE-X_1),21,1)*1000;

    X_3:=X_2-LLV(X_2,27);

    X_4:=LLV(X_2,27)-X_2;

    X_5:=(MA(X_3,2)/3+X_3/13)/16;

    X_6:=(MA(X_4,2)/3+X_4/13)/16;

    X_7:=MA(X_3,5);

    X_8:=MA(X_4,5);

    X_9:=IF(X_5X_7,X_6,X_8);

    X_10:=IF(X_6X_8,X_7,X_5);

    X_11:=IF(X_10-X_95.6,200,0);

    X_12:=(CLOSE-LLV(LOW,10))/(HHV(HIGH,10)-LLV(LOW,10))*100;

    X_13:=(X_12/2+22)*1;

    X_14:=EMA(VOL,13);

    X_15:=EMA(AMOUNT,13);

    X_16:=X_15/X_14/100;

    X_17:=(CLOSE-X_16)/X_16*100;

    X_18:=X_170 AND ZXNH;

    X_19:=X_18 AND X_12X_13-2;

    敢死队抢点:=X_190;

    VAR1:=(CLOSE*2+HIGH+LOW)/4;

    VAR2:=EMA(VAR1,8)-EMA(VAR1,25);

    VAR3:=EMA(VAR2,8);

    弃盘线:=(-2)*(VAR2-VAR3)*5.10;

    控盘线:=2*(VAR2-VAR3)*5.10;

    VAR4:=(2*CLOSE+HIGH+LOW+OPEN)/5;

    MA5:=MA(C,5);

    MA10:=MA(C,10);

    MA20:=MA(C,20);

    MA30:=MA(C,30);

    MA60:=MA(C,60);

    第二买点买:=CROSS(C,MA5) AND CROSS(C,MA10) AND CROSS(C,MA20) AND CROSS(C,MA30);

    XG:敢死队抢点=1 OR 第二买点买=1;

    16/20

    Ctrl+F打开公式管理器

    新建一个条件选股公式

    如果对新建选股公式具体步骤不清楚的可以去教你编写股票指标公式_自编选股指标这里去学习下面有经验引用链接

    17/20

    将刚才复制的代码粘贴到条件选股公式编辑器中

    起个名字点击保存并退出

    18/20

    Ctrl+T打开条件选股

    选择刚刚建立的条件选股指标

    具体条件选股设置方法可以去教你编写股票指标公式_自编选股指标学习下面有经验引用链接

    19/20

    加入条件

    设置好各项选股设置就可以点击执行选股了,

    我们这里用的都是默认

    20/20

    执行选股后就可以看见执行结果了

    注意这里显示的是截图当天股票的结果,

    不要用你现在执行的结果去跟图片上做对比肯定是不一样的

    到这里一个技术指标公式就真正的变成一个选股指标了

    注意事项

    注意:本经验是在讲明技术指标怎么修改为选股公式,请不要用本经验中的选股公式去选股,如去选股后果自负.

    本文关键词:

    版权声明:

    1、本文系转载,版权归原作者所有,旨在传递信息,不代表看本站的观点和立场。

    2、本站仅提供信息发布平台,不承担相关法律责任。

    3、若侵犯您的版权或隐私,请联系本站管理员删除。

    4、文章链接:http://www.1haoku.cn/art_788620.html

    相关资讯

    ©2019-2020 http://www.1haoku.cn/ 国ICP备20009186号05-04 23:05:34  耗时:0.043
    0.0436s